Cost of Earth Moving Service in Providence
When planning a construction or landscaping project in Providence, RI, understanding the cost of earth-moving services is crucial. These services, which include excavation, grading, and land clearing, are essential for preparing a site for building or other uses. The cost can vary widely based on several factors, making it important to get a clear picture of what influences pricing and what you can expect to pay for common tasks.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Project Size: Larger projects require more time and resources, increasing overall costs.
- Soil Type: Harder or rocky soils are more difficult to excavate, leading to higher prices.
- Accessibility: Sites that are difficult to access may incur additional charges for specialized equipment.
- Permits and Regulations: Compliance with local laws may require permits, adding to the total cost.
- Equipment Used: The type and size of machinery needed can affect pricing.
- Labor Costs: Wages in Providence, RI, can influence the overall expense for earth-moving services.
- Disposal Fees: Removing and disposing of excavated materials can add to the project c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Providence, RI) |
---|---|
Basic Excavation | $1,500 - $3,000 |
Land Clearing | $1,200 - $4,000 |
Grading and Leveling | $1,000 - $2,500 |
Trenching | $500 - $1,500 |
Foundation Digging | $2,000 - $5,000 |
Site Preparation | $2,500 - $6,000 |
